!Parking light bulbs
1. Remove the bulb socket from the headlight assem-
bly by turning it counterclockwise. 2. Pull the bulb out of the socket. Install a new bulb.
3. Set the bulb socket into the headlight assembly and
turn it clockwise until it locks.
4. Install the headlight assembly and the front grille in
the reverse order of removal. !

Rear combination lights
! Sedan
1. Remove the clip from the rear trunk trim with a reg-
ular screwdriver. 1) Backup light
2) Rear turn signal light
3) Brake light
4) Tail light
5) Brake/tail light
2. Open the rear portion of the side trunk trim panel.
3. Remove the bulb holder from the rear combination
light assembly by turning it counterclockwise.
4. Remove the bulb from the socket by pushing it and
turning counterclockwise. Install a new bulb.
5. Set the bulb holder into the rear combination light
assembly and turn it clockwise until it locks.
6. Secure the rear trunk trim panel with the clips.

License plate light
1. Remove the mounting screws using a phillips
screwdriver.
2. Remove the cover and lens.
3. Pull the bulb out of the socket. Install a new bulb.
4. Reinstall the lens and cover.
5. Tighten the mounting screws.

Trunk light
0
1. Remove the cover by squeezing its sides and pull-
ing it.
2. Pull the bulb out of the socket. Install a new bulb.
3. Reinstall the cover. !
High mount stop light
! Sedan
1. Remove the high mount stop light cover by prying
the edge with a screwdriver.
2. Pull the bulb out of the socket. Install a new bulb.
3. Reinstall the cover.
